Heathpool vs Marryatville.
Comparing two suburbs with median house prices of $2,514,000 and $1,880,000. Marryatville edges out on more headline metrics in this comparison.
Marryatville (median $1,880,000) is roughly 34% cheaper to buy into than Heathpool ($2,514,000). Over the past year, Marryatville (+10.8%) ran 10.8 percentage points ahead of Heathpool (0%) on house-price growth.

For investors
Investors face a yield-versus-growth split: Heathpool delivers the better gross yield (2.48% vs 1.80%), but Marryatville has run faster on capital growth this year. The right pick depends on whether you're optimising for cash flow or capital appreciation.
For families
Heathpool edges out on average school ICSEA (1127 vs 1126). Heathpool also has a higher family-household share (79% vs 64%), so the catchment community skews family-heavy.

Does Heathpool or Marryatville have better schools?
On average school ICSEA (the ACARA index that benchmarks educational advantage), Heathpool scores 1127 vs 1126 in Marryatville. ICSEA is a school-community indicator, not a quality rating, so always check NAPLAN results and catchment boundaries for the specific address you're considering.
Which is more walkable, Heathpool or Marryatville?
Marryatville scores 62/100 on walkability vs 50/100. Above 70 is considered very walkable (most errands on foot), 50-69 is walkable for some errands, below 50 typically requires a car for daily life.
Which suburb has higher rental yield, Heathpool or Marryatville?
Gross rental yield on houses is 2.48% in Heathpool vs 1.80% in Marryatville. Gross yield equals annual rent divided by purchase price. Net yield (after strata, rates, insurance, agent fees and maintenance) typically runs 1.5-2 percentage points lower.
